The bottom end and tranny is supposedly rock solid in that car but only up to 200hp I suppose.  You can hit 200HP with NA bolt-ons without the complexity of adding a turbo with that inferior top-mount intercooler.  That's the problem with that car.  It's a fantastic car.  I've had it since new and now it has 105k on it with almost zero troubles.  Problem is every time I've looked into tuning it I've ran into a dead end.  And it also seems the tuners don't support it very well just for that reason.  If only they made a 2 door STI in that '99 body style, I'd be set.  The new styles went hideously wrong as if they were taking styling cues from the early dodge neons.  

That's why I had to buy the Scirocco.  It's endlessly tunable and customizable.  The Subaru is a kickass car but with a torque and HP curve as identicle as they are, the throttle is a little boring.  Predictable but boring.

The Scirocco is also a money pit though.
